SUPERFLUIDITY CONCRETE COMPOSITION COMPRISING CRUSHED-STONE SLUDGE
The purpose of the present invention is to provide a superfluidity concrete composition for a general strength use having stone powder sludge which is excellent in terms of fluidity and workability. Another purpose of the present invention is to provide a superfluidity concrete composition for a general strength use having stone powder sludge which can adjust strength and reduce a cost. The superfluidity concrete composition for a general strength use having stone powder sludge of the present invention contains more than 0 to 30 wt% of stone powder sludge. The stone powder sludge has 150 to 300% of a water content percentage. The concrete composition can contain: more than 0 to 30 wt% of the stone powder sludge; and 70 or more to less than 100 wt% of cement. The concrete composition can have 500 mm or more of a slump flow. The concrete composition can have 20 to 50 MPa of a compressive strength after 28 days of curing. The concrete composition can further contain 5 to 50 wt% of fly ash or blast furnace slag based on 100 wt% of stone powder sludge and cement. The concrete composition can further contain 100 to 300 wt% of sand based on 100 wt% of stone powder sludge and cement.
